Output 81a37e6ca65d147b83e33ad1ae3164693a0e71ca501e651898df6e0e5bd3f34b:0

value
6186733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7f372a9421aadb5f22384c1ede306a4cab855bb OP_EQUAL
address
3QJ4TyvFrc9udtTHZrxUSj4MukuKrJVLv5
transaction
81a37e6ca65d147b83e33ad1ae3164693a0e71ca501e651898df6e0e5bd3f34b
spent
true